本文根据世界卫生组织和英国等国家的大量经济、卫生和其他社会方面的资料,分析战后英国的失业率以及其他经济、社会和环境等有害健康的因素与死亡率的关系。一、战后英国人口的死亡率影响战后英国人口死亡率的主要因素有:1.经济上升和经济安定;2.与经济上升一般有关的行为危险因素;3.保健服务的可用性和利用率。不可预测的气候变化(特别是严寒)和其他对社会的“意外打击”,例如石油危机等也影响死亡率。
Based on a large number of economic, health and other social data from countries such as the World Health Organization and the United Kingdom, this article analyzes the relationship between post-war unemployment in the UK and other economic, social, and environmental health risks and mortality. 1. The main factors affecting post-war British population mortality in the post-war United Kingdom population are: 1. Economic growth and economic stability; 2. Behavioral risk factors that are generally associated with economic growth; 3. Availability and utilization of health services . Unpredictable climate changes (especially severe cold) and other “unexpected attacks” on society, such as the oil crisis, also affect mortality.
